Global Center Setup Services

In recent years, with the emergence of the digital economy, the identity of the global in-house center is rapidly changing. Many organizations are seeing a resurgence of interest in India across a wide range of industries driven by the shift to digital technologies. The Global Center Setup is enduring a massive transformational journey. It’s not easy to set up a new global center or transitioning product portfolios in the international market. As it consumes time to understand the tax, navigate local regulations, transfer price and hire the right senior leadership.

We establish and execute global centers capable of driving the innovation charter and product ownership roadmap, right from their inception with our proprietary framework on business model sustainability, portfolio planning and talent strategy.

Make Request